Similar to traditional box braids start at the back of your head parting your hair horizontally and work your way to the front Using a rat tail comb part each section diagonally to create triangle shaped parts or part until your desired part design is achieved Take your time so each section is precise Then add gel and edge control to your How to Section the Hair for Box Braids to Look Full When sectioning the hair you must start with the neck area making the first straight horizontal line about 2cm high depending on the hair volume head shape and preferences Grab the rest of the hair so that it wouldn t bother you and split the first line into squares for the first braids
